About BioPhorum

BioPhorum is a rapidly growing global business-to-business membership organisation serving the life sciences industry. Since 2009, BioPhorum has created a unique environment where biopharmaceutical leaders and experts collaborate to solve industry-wide challenges and accelerate innovation across the sector.

Today, BioPhorum works with over 150 organisations, including 18 of the world’s top 20 biopharmaceutical companies, across a portfolio of specialist “Phorums” spanning Drug Development, Fill Finish, Technology Strategy, Supply Chain Resilience, Sustainability, Data & Digital and more.

Following significant growth, the launch of its first data product and a recent acquisition, BioPhorum is continuing to scale both its core business and adjacent service lines globally.
